SW Anchor Ct

Emergency vehicle access to the beach and pump station

This beach access is located at the bottom of a very steep hill. The road ends at a pump station and emergency vehicle beach access point. Access the sand via the paved ramp or utilize the shallow stairs located in the middle of the ramp.

Is This Beach Access Accessible?

To reach this beach access, a very steep paved road must be descended. There are no designated ADA parking spaces available. To access the sand, maneuver around the yellow posts that block vehicles from the ramp and descend via the paved ramp or shallow steps.
